Background imagePlanned Collection: The Mount, Fleetwood, Wyre district, Lancashire

The Mount, Fleetwood, Wyre district, Lancashire, England. The focus of a half-wheel street layout by Decimus Burton, who laid out what would be the first planned town of the Victorian era
